Zain Bahrain Powers ‘Youth City 2030’ with Free Connectivity for Fourth Consecutive Summer

Zain Bahrain continues to play a vital role as the digital backbone for ‘Youth City 2030,’ a flagship youth initiative in the Kingdom, providing uninterrupted free Wi-Fi throughout the five-week event at the Bahrain International Exhibition Centre, running until August 21st.

As the official telecom sponsor, Zain Bahrain ensures seamless digital access for participants and visitors, supporting hands-on experiences designed to develop young Bahrainis’ skills during the summer break.

Organised by the Ministry of Youth Affairs in partnership with the Labour Fund (Tamkeen), ‘Youth City 2030’ aligns with national goals to prepare the country’s youth for future leadership and innovation-driven careers. Zain Bahrain’s sponsorship reflects its commitment to empowering youth through digital connectivity, fostering creativity, learning, and upskilling.

This year marks the fourth consecutive summer Zain Bahrain has sponsored the initiative, underscoring a long-term dedication to public-private collaboration and inclusive digital access aligned with Bahrain’s visionary ambitions.
